## Docsmith Linter: Environments

Docsmith runs in three environments: sandbox, staging, and production. Sandbox accepts unreviewed rule packs and resets nightly; staging mirrors production rules with verbose logging; production enforces the blessed rule set only. Promotions move sandbox → staging → production on a weekly cadence, discussed at the eng sync. Each environment reads an isolated config. Production currently runs with the values below.

config for hawip-bahop:
[fendor]
host = fendor.paliqworks.corp
user = fendor_svc
database = fendor_prod

## Step 4: Enable the kiosk watchdog

Before migrating any Lanternbooth kiosks to the new runtime, you must enable the watchdog process that restarts the app after a freeze. The legacy watchdog polled the UI thread; the new one listens for heartbeat messages from the renderer, which is far more reliable on low-memory devices. Install the watchdog package on the kiosk image first, then register it as a supervised service before the app itself starts. Once registered, the watchdog reads the following configuration values at boot.

config for tagaf-bawif:
[norok]
host = norok.ordinworks.local
user = norok_svc
database = norok_prod

Cold starts on
// the Quillfox runtime are brutal — roughly 1.2s while the snapshot
// loader rehydrates, which tanks our p99 on the checkout path. We tuned
// this value after the Brambleton load tests, so don't fiddle with it
// casually. If you think it needs changing, run the warmup benchmark
// first and post results in the perf channel. The trace token from the
// last validated benchmark run is pinned right below this comment.

build token for bageg-yahof: htk3_673

# Break-Glass Access — CrashLoom Pipeline

External plugin authors normally never touch the CrashLoom crash-report pipeline directly. If your plugin blocks symbolication and the on-call rotation at Dovenmere is unreachable, break-glass access applies. Log your reason in the incident channel first; all actions are audited. Then unseal the emergency vault with the recovery passphrase below:

vault phrase of yaguf-hahaf = druath-holix